Chris Lewis replied on October 26, 2009 16:27 to the problem "SBAMsvc.exe causing 100% CPU utilization" in Sunbelt Software:
I actually have Vipre running on serveral Vista 64 boxes. All you have to do is uncheck the setting that says something along the lines of check files when they are copied. I know you may say that you want that feature but if the files you are copying are suspect then scan those files prior to copying. It will be much quicker. The scan while copying feature causes a tremendous slow down when copying files. So if your copy operation went a bit slower than expected this would be why.
